.elementor-2108 .elementor-element.elementor-element-ee686f2{padding:40px 0px 0px 0px;}.elementor-bc-flex-widget .elementor-2108 .elementor-element.elementor-element-c3fa08d.elementor-column .elementor-widget-wrap{align-items:center;}.elementor-2108 .elementor-element.elementor-element-c3fa08d.elementor-column.elementor-element[data-element_type="column"] > .elementor-widget-wrap.elementor-element-populated{align-content:center;align-items:center;}.elementor-2108 .elementor-element.elementor-element-c3fa08d > .elementor-element-populated{padding:0px 0px 0px 10px;}.elementor-2108 .elementor-element.elementor-element-0960a80 > .elementor-widget-container{padding:0px 20px 0px 0px;}.elementor-2108 .elementor-element.elementor-element-4dc3be6{padding:10px 0px 10px 0px;}.elementor-2108 .elementor-element.elementor-element-a7683aa{width:var( --container-widget-width, 100% );max-width:100%;--container-widget-width:100%;--container-widget-flex-grow:0;}.elementor-2108 .elementor-element.elementor-element-a7683aa.elementor-element{--flex-grow:0;--flex-shrink:0;}.elementor-2108 .elementor-element.elementor-element-3b9bd4c:not(.elementor-motion-effects-element-type-background), .elementor-2108 .elementor-element.elementor-element-3b9bd4c >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-image:url("https://afya.or.tz/abigaminza/wp-content/uploads/2022/03/louis-reed-747379-unsplash-1.jpeg");background-position:center center;background-repeat:no-repeat;background-size:cover;}.elementor-2108 .elementor-element.elementor-element-3b9bd4c{trans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;margin-top:0px;margin-bottom:0px;padding:50px 0px 50px 0px;}.elementor-2108 .elementor-element.elementor-element-3b9bd4c >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-2108 .elementor-element.elementor-element-bf9440f:not(.elementor-motion-effects-element-type-background) > .elementor-widget-wrap, .elementor-2108 .elementor-element.elementor-element-bf9440f > .elementor-widget-wrap >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#FFFFFF;}.elementor-2108 .elementor-element.elementor-element-bf9440f > .elementor-element-populated, .elementor-2108 .elementor-element.elementor-element-bf9440f > .elementor-element-populated > .elementor-background-overlay, .elementor-2108 .elementor-element.elementor-element-bf9440f > .elementor-background-slideshow{border-radius:4px 4px 4px 4px;}.elementor-2108 .elementor-element.elementor-element-bf9440f > .elementor-element-populated{trans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;padding:45px 45px 45px 45px;}.elementor-2108 .elementor-element.elementor-element-bf9440f > .elementor-element-populated >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-widget-heading .elementor-heading-title{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-weight:var( --e-global-typography-primary-font-weight );color:var( --e-global-color-primary );}.elementor-2108 .elementor-element.elementor-element-b4951b1{text-align:left;}.elementor-2108 .elementor-element.elementor-element-b4951b1 .elementor-heading-title{font-family:"Montserrat", Sans-serif;font-size:28px;font-weight:700;text-shadow:0px 0px 10px rgba(33.999999999999986, 187, 153.00000000000006, 0.5333333333333333);color:#2B98CF;}@media(min-width:768px){.elementor-2108 .elementor-element.elementor-element-bf9440f{width:70.982%;}.elementor-2108 .elementor-element.elementor-element-b23148a{width:28.929%;}}@media(max-width:1024px){.elementor-2108 .elementor-element.elementor-element-c3fa08d > .elementor-element-populated{padding:0px 0px 0px 30px;}}@media(max-width:767px){.elementor-2108 .elementor-element.elementor-element-c3fa08d > .elementor-element-populated{padding:0px 15px 15px 15px;}.elementor-2108 .elementor-element.elementor-element-0960a80 > .elementor-widget-container{padding:0px 0px 0px 0px;}}@media(min-width:1025px){.elementor-2108 .elementor-element.elementor-element-3b9bd4c:not(.elementor-motion-effects-element-type-background), .elementor-2108 .elementor-element.elementor-element-3b9bd4c >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-attachment:scroll;}}/* Start custom CSS for html, class: .elementor-element-875ebe1 *//* Container to control size and alignment */
.research-container {
  max-width: 800px;  /* Set a max width to create a compact box */
  margin: 0 auto;  /* Center the container */
  padding: 20px;  /* Add padding around the content */
  background-color: #f0f4f8;  /* Light background to make the box stand out */
  border-radius: 10px;  /* Rounded corners for a modern look */
  
  /* Stronger box shadow for floating effect */
  box-shadow: 0 12px 20px rgba(0, 0, 0, 0.1), 0 6px 6px rgba(0, 0, 0, 0.05);
  
  transition: box-shadow 0.3s ease-in-out;  /* Smooth transition for hover effect */
}

/* Container hover effect for floating look */
.research-container:hover {
  box-shadow: 0 20px 40px rgba(43, 152, 207,  0.2), 0 10px 10px rgba(43, 152, 207, 0.1);  /* Stronger shadow on hover */
}

/* General text style with text justification */
.research-empowerment-text, .research-impact-text {
  font-family: 'Arial', sans-serif;
  color: #02387a;  /* Dark blue for primary text */
  line-height: 1.8;
  margin: 0;
  padding: 0;
  text-align: justify;  /* Justify text alignment */
  text-justify: inter-word;  /* Ensure words are spaced correctly */
}

/* Highlight specific text */
.highlight-text {
  font-size: 1.5em;
  font-weight: bold;
  color: #2b98cf;  /* Light blue for highlighting */
  text-transform: uppercase;
  letter-spacing: 1px;
  transition: all 0.3s ease;
}

.highlight-text:hover {
  color: #02387a;  /* Dark blue on hover */
  transform: scale(1.05);
}

/* Impactful research statement */
.research-impact-text {
  font-size: 1.3em;
  font-weight: 600;
  color: #02387a;  /* Dark blue for consistency */
  margin-top: 20px;
  text-transform: capitalize;
}

/* Call to action */
.cta-text {
  font-size: 1.5em;
  font-weight: 700;
  color: #.....;  /* Light blue for CTA */
  transition: color 0.3s ease, transform 0.3s ease;
}

.cta-text:hover {
  color: #02387a;  /* Dark blue on hover */
  transform: scale(1.1);
}

/* Optional: Animation effect for visual appeal */
@keyframes fadeInUp {
  0% { opacity: 0; transform: translateY(20px); }
  100% { opacity: 1; transform: translateY(0); }
}

.research-empowerment-text, .research-impact-text {
  animation: fadeInUp 1.2s ease-out forwards;
}/* End custom CSS */